An ode to 'Ripped Jeans', as they are here to slay

Ripped jeans are one of the most stylish must haves for both ladies and men right now and it gets better with each new design.

Before now (seasons ago), the trend looked extreme and one that would be in one season and out the next but this style has remained. Trends fizzle out over time but the ripped/distressed jeans never seemed like one to remain years later. (Who would have thought denim cut up into pieces in any way; shredded or slashed would become a thing and stay HOT?)

The ripped/distressed denim trend made a major appearance in 2013 and they have been reemerging in more bold styles season after season making style enthusiasts give the bold look a second thought, happily pairing it in different ways.

Perfect with a well tailored blazer on ladies or guys, creates one of the most effortlessly chic androgynous look for ladies, the 'rip' gives the look an edgier feel especially when much more exaggerated and daring in different styles like boyfriend, acid wash and plain 'slashed' giving the finished look a bold yet effortless feel to it.

The trick is to pick 'rip styles' that are not unnecessarily 'funny' (though this again depend on your style and how you can pull it off). It's best to go with styles that fit a lot more look when paired for different styles.

They can be paired basic as well as they can be dressed up or made casual. They've become celebrities' favourite all around the world, it's a look reserved for the bold and stylish fashion lover who loves to bring a bit of drama to his/her get-up.

The major thing you can't take away from the ripped denim is the 'stylish drama' it brings with it.
